Coastal Horizons Center seeks a dedicated and qualified Certified Peer Support Specialist to join our team. This position offers a unique opportunity to support justice-involved individuals by providing peer support services within the TASC (Treatment Accountability for Safer Communities) program. The ideal candidate will collaborate with the TASC Care Manager, community partners/resources, justice systems, and service providers to help individuals access housing, transportation, employment, and medical services. We have this specific opportunity located in:
Alamance, Orange, and Chatham Counties (Primary office is Burlington, NC)
The PSS promotes consumer engagement in TASC or other justice-related services, therapy with clinicians, engagement with psychiatric appointments, and involvement in wellness services and recovery support, as well as engagement with primary care; completes all tracking and reporting requirements for outcomes and evaluation, and documents services provided; and assists clients in a variety of ways – transportation, sharing of personal recovery stories, etc. The PSS works directly with the Alamance, Orange, and Chatham County TASC Care Managers to ensure continuity of care and takes a team approach to the provision of services with TASC, probation, treatment providers, and support services.
REQUIRED EDUCATIONAL/EXPERIENTIAL QUALIFICATIONS:
- Diploma/Equivalent or higher, combined with knowledge of wellness and recovery-based concepts. Lived experiences with mental health and/or substance use disorders and at least one year of recovery. Must have completed the Peer Support Specialist Certification Program.
